Monroe Manor, located in De Land, FL, is a warm and welcoming assisted living community that offers a variety of care services for seniors. Known for its compassionate staff and comfortable environment, Monroe Manor provides board and care home options as well as respite care services.
Residents at Monroe Manor can enjoy a range of amenities designed to enhance their quality of life. The community features a spacious dining room where residents can indulge in delicious meals prepared by the talented culinary team. Each living space is fully furnished, ensuring that residents feel right at home. Outdoor spaces and gardens are also available for residents to relax and enjoy the fresh air.
In addition to providing a comfortable living environment, Monroe Manor strives to meet the individual needs of each resident. Daily activities of living assistance such as bathing, dressing, and transfers are provided by caring staff members. The community's staff also collaborates with health care providers to ensure comprehensive care coordination. Medication management services are offered to guarantee that residents receive their prescribed medications on time.
At Monroe Manor, special dietary restrictions are accommodated with personalized meal preparation and service. Diabetic diets can be catered to, ensuring that residents' health needs are met through proper nutrition.
Transportation arrangements are available for medical appointments, offering convenience and peace of mind for both residents and their families. The community is located near several cafes, parks, pharmacies, restaurants, places of worship, hospitals, and physicians' offices.
With scheduled daily activities and opportunities for social engagement within the community, residents at Monroe Manor can lead an active lifestyle while receiving the support they need. How and When Medicaid May Cover Assisted Living Costs
Medicaid coverage for assisted living varies by state and is primarily available to low-income individuals, with eligibility dependent on strict income and asset limits. Some states offer HCBS waivers for specific services in assisted living, but families must generally cover room and board costs, and should verify facility acceptance of Medicaid while considering potential waiting lists.
